Output e4b753e2b52426d20d29e07b1d6254cd796e9df9e0dc6a9ca0e207655ae01a06:3

value
694444
script pubkey
OP_0 OP_PUSHBYTES_20 b2642c2fcc2df7c667d883b352a96d1e309e2561
address
bc1qkfjzct7v9hmuve7cswe492tdrccfuftpcz7jc7
transaction
e4b753e2b52426d20d29e07b1d6254cd796e9df9e0dc6a9ca0e207655ae01a06
confirmations
169336
spent
true